Hyundai Elantra and Kia Forte Nu Engine Failures

Join Class Action
Investigating a class action lawsuit against Hyundai and Kia for alleged premature engine failures in certain 2011-16 Hyundai Elantra and 2013-16 Kia Forte LX vehicles containing “Nu” 1.8 liter engines.  It is alleged that these models may contain a defect predisposing the engines to experience engine bearing failure, connecting rod knock and/or engine oil sludge. As a result, these issues lead to catastrophic engine failure along with safety issues and costly repairs.  Unfortunately, Hyundai and Kia often decline to repair and/or replace the defective engines under warranty.  As a result, current and former owners and lessees are often forced to pay for such repairs out-of-pocket.  If you have experienced engine failure with your Hyundai Elantra or Kia Forte with a Nu 1.8L engine, please submit your information.
